Acting on a tip-off that some persons wanted for the killing of Weligama Pradeshiya Sabha Chairman Lasantha Wickremasekera were hiding in a housing scheme in Kekirawa, police carried out a search in the early hours of yesterday (26) and arrested a man and a woman.
The STF and the Army deployed contingents in support of the police operation. However, one suspect escaped following a scuffle with the police. Police identified him as Hakmana Paranaliyanage Nuwan Tharaka, a resident of Agulugama, Bendipita, Konthapana.
Police released photographs of the suspect requesting public assistance to apperhend him. An unidentified gunman shot Wickremesekera dead in his office on 22 October. Police released CCTV footage of the gunman walking towards Wickremesekara’s office and then fleeing the scene on a motorcycle.
Police recovered from the Kekirawa hideout one motorcycle, Rs. 1.2 million in cash, quantities of heroin and crystal methamphetamine (“Ice”), and equipment used for drug consumption.
In addition, another suspect — a resident of the area who is believed to have aided the group — was also taken into custody.
Police said that the man who escaped during the Kekirawa operation is about 5 feet 6 inches tall, with tattoos on his upper right arm reading “ANURADA” in English, and another on his left arm reading “Hithumathe Jeeveethe” in Sinhala letters.
